Resumen: The latest changes due to by the pandemic situation have caused that, on the one hand, audiovisual communication technologies through the Internet have rapidly developed to cover communication needs, allowing not only the participation of several users in a session but also different configurations to adapt to educational, personal and professional needs, such as teleworking. On the other hand, the adaptation of people, due to the need of utilizing these communication tools, both in the personal and professional fields, have resulted in the integration of these technologies very quickly and with a global reach. With the term online negotiation, we refer to any long-distance negotiation process, without physical contact and using audiovisual communication tools, mainly connected to the Internet, which allow immediate and technically fluent communication, but with certain limitations and differences with face-to-face negotiations.
